Well I don't mean to back track too much but referring to development around the events center it's something that I believe will definitely happen. Before I had a change of careers I used to be a new construction plumber in Moncton for 10 years. Back when they had announced the events center and before they even knew it was going to be built for certain, the rumors around the tradesmen where that a company from Vancouver had bought the Crown Plaza and the strip mall and parking garage behind it. It was also said that another company had bought the Coast Tire location and I'm not sure about the building west of coast tire I think it was a bank at one point but that might have been bought as well. The word was that these buildings were to be replaced with new and larger developments if the events center went though. I'm sure we'll be looking across the street for upcoming developments now that construction has started. These are rumors and I can't provide any evidence to prove them accurate.
|
You are correct on the buying of the crowne plaza, it was bought by Aquilini group, the owners of the Vancouver Canucks or the arena, something along those lines and they mentioned plans for huge changes, crossed fingers that they do a re-development of their properties!
